Apple: MacWorld Keynote Announcements

Raindrops

Another cool rainy day here on the mid-atlantic, right side of the country. I watched the live coverage today from MacWorld in San Francisco.

At the Keynote Address Apples’ Phil Schiller announced upgrades:

  • iLife Software Suite (iPhoto, iMovie, iWeb, iDVD & Garage Band);
  • iWork Software Suite (KeyNote, Pages & Numbers);
  • available iTunes customer upgrades to high quality, 256-kbps AAC, DRM-free music; and
  • a thin 17″ Unibody MacBook Pro Laptop with a new battery design that claims up to 8 hours run time.

There was also a new web service announced call “iWork.com” for sharing and collaborating documents. Apple is also changing it’s price structure of music on iTunes.

The software upgrades included some interesting technology such as GPS location integration and facial recognition capabilities.

However, nothing was announced on the much rumored new Mac Mini or iMac.
